Default Upgrading C6 to BOSE system

I'm wondering if it is possible to upgrade the base sound system to the factory Bose system. My last C6z had the Bose system and it was plenty for me, but my new one has the base speakers. I'm open to other suggestions, but I do NOT want to put a sub in the rear.

Anything is possible, but it wouldn't be easy, or cheap, and doesn't really sound much better for the effort or $$ it would take to convert to oem Bose.

A good 4-channel mini amp, possibly hidden in the stock amp location, feeding new components in the doors and coax in the back would definitely get more volume. Depending on the speakers, probably a bit more bass also.

Rears are 5.25"

6.5" components can easily be mounted in the doors.

The Arc KS125.4 sounds great and will fit in oem amp location.

Forget it. Bose stands for Buy Other Sound Equipment
It has been many years but I pioneered changing the speakers and HU in a C6. I am an Audiophile and was forced to get BOSE with my C6, if I wanted it in 2004. I initially stayed with the original HU and pulled all the BOSE crap out I put in MB Quartz components. The Woofers in the lower doors the tweeter in the upper doors, powered by a Kicker 650W amp. I made a small box that ran across the back of the hatch with factory carpeting that hid the amp and the crossovers so when you looked in the hatch it looked like it belonged. I did have screening for cooling but was barely visible from the outside.

Now for the mind blowing part of the setup. I put a JL 8" sub in the rear right compartment(which I think was the larger of the two), and built a mount/cover for it that looked exactly like the original cover. I covered the entire inside and outside of the compartment in Dymamat to strengthen it. I built 3+ inches via 3/4 MDF above the original cover to give it some more volume which I kept adding to, to get the sound I wanted. I filled the compartment just a touch over 1/3 rd with Polyfill and that sub would simply kick ***. I could feel it pushing the back of my seats. I had to remove some polyfil to get it right. In all honesty it took a fair amount of futzing to get it where I wanted it for my music tastes, yours may vary
You need to have some carpentry skills but it was pretty simple.
If you looked in my C6 you would have no idea I had a custom system in it.
I got a Pioneer Double Din Navigation Unit and it was much better than the stock HU.
